The skyline of the city became hazy as locals burst crackers and distributed sweets among neighbors.
For the past two weeks, Sparsh' s supporters had mobilised massive voting for him, especially after his visit to the city 10 days ago.
The 11-year-old boy, who specialises in folk, kathak and Bollywood dance forms, was declared the winner Saturday night.
"We had absolutely no doubt that Sparsh would be the winner as he is a versatile dancer and a keen learner," Rajeev Gupta, president of Lok Swar, a voluntary agency that been supporting Sparsh, told Agratoday.in.
This is the first time someone from Agra has won a reality show contest.
On earlier occasions, half-a-dozen contestants from the city reached the runners-up stage but the top position eluded all of them.
As Sparsh's name was announced, the Srivastav house was flooded with messages and visitors. Bharatiya Janata Party leader Deepak Khare was the first to congratulate the family.
